Ingredients
Scale
Brownies
- 1/2 cup (1 stick) unsalted butter, melted
- 1 cup granulated sugar
- 2 large eggs
- 1 teaspoon vanilla extract
- 1/3 cup unsweetened cocoa powder
- 1/2 cup all-purpose flour
- 1/4 teaspoon salt
- 1/4 teaspoon baking powder
Strawberry Layer
- 1 lb (450g) fresh strawberries, hulled and sliced
Chocolate Ganache
- 1 cup semi-sweet chocolate chips
- 1/2 cup heavy cream
Instructions
- Prepare the Brownies: Preheat your oven to 350°F (175°C). Grease an 8×8-inch baking pan or line it with parchment paper. In a medium bowl, combine the melted butter and granulated sugar; stir until well combined. Add the eggs and vanilla extract, mixing until smooth. Sift in the cocoa powder, flour, salt, and baking powder, mixing just until combined to avoid overmixing. Pour the batter into the prepared pan and spread evenly. Bake for 20-25 minutes or until a toothpick inserted in the center comes out with a few moist crumbs. Let the brownies cool completely in the pan.
- Prepare the Strawberry Layer: While the brownies cool, hull and slice the strawberries. Once cooled, evenly arrange the sliced strawberries over the brownie surface.
- Prepare the Chocolate Ganache: In a small saucepan, heat the heavy cream over medium heat until it begins to simmer, but do not let it boil. Place the chocolate chips in a heatproof bowl and pour the hot cream over them. Let it sit for 2-3 minutes, then stir until the chocolate is fully melted and the mixture is smooth.
- Assemble the Brownies: Pour the chocolate ganache over the strawberry layer, spreading it evenly to cover all the strawberries. Allow the ganache to set at room temperature for about 1 hour or refrigerate for 30 minutes until firm.
- Serve: Once the ganache has set, cut the brownies into squares and serve. Optionally, garnish with additional strawberry slices or a light dusting of powdered sugar for extra appeal.
Notes
- Do not overmix the brownie batter to ensure a fudgy texture.
- Make sure the brownies are completely cool before adding strawberries and ganache to prevent melting.
- Use fresh, ripe strawberries for the best flavor and presentation.
- The ganache can be stored in the refrigerator; bring it to room temperature before serving if it becomes too firm.
- You can substitute semi-sweet chocolate chips with dark chocolate for a richer taste.
